Prevent Accidents With An Anti Slip Edge

Accidents caused by slips and falls can happen in any place and at any time, leading to injuries and sometimes even fatalities. It is essential to take measures to prevent such incidents from occurring, and one effective way to do so is by installing an anti slip edge.

An anti slip edge is a simple yet highly effective solution that can be applied to a variety of surfaces to reduce the risk of slips and falls. It is commonly used on stairs, walkways, ramps, and other areas where people may be at risk of losing their footing. By providing a textured surface that offers traction, an anti slip edge can help to prevent accidents and keep individuals safe.

There are several different types of anti slip edges available, each offering unique benefits and advantages. Some options include adhesive strips, rubber treads, and specially designed coatings that can be applied to a surface. These products are designed to be durable and long-lasting, providing added protection against slips and falls.
